One of the most talked about
events of the week was the Parade of
Champions and Titleholders which
followed sweepstakes. This “Disco
themed” event was enjoyed by all with
lots of fun and laughter. The evening
festivities featured the fun-filled
fundraiser buffet and auction which
was well attended and enjoyed. Our
chairman for this event was Mr Ken
Wronski and the auctioneer was Mr
Kurt Williams, assisted by his team
of club members. Kurt makes the
event fun for everyone and raised a
much appreciated sum for our chow
welfare and the AKC Canine Health
Foundation.
Friday morning judging by breeder-
judge Linda Love Banghart began
with the Junior Showmanship judging,
The Best Junior award was earned
by Alaina C House and Reserve Best
Junior was awarded to Brianna Milam.
Both young ladies did an excellent
presentation of their entry.
